Letter
Ida Carroll, Geoffrey Griffiths, Irene Wilde
1945

Griff updates Ida on some home renovations he's undertaking, including swapping carpet for lino. There are problems being encountered however, including some sort of rot or water damage to some woodwork and a growth under the piano. "The two back casters of the piano had gone right through the wood and we had to lift it straight up to move it."
Rain interrupted the cricket, he panicked about the tickets he's arranged for Irene Wilde (and the NSM?), and had supper with her family. Neighbours admired the lino and he notes that "old lino is excellent for starting the fire." He's looking forward to cricket and chess and treats herself to a drawing of a "cat, not a beetle."

Ref: CARROLL/IGC/3 GG
With thanks to the Ida Carroll Trust
Date is unknown.

Part of the #NSM2020 project "A 20/20 Legacy: the centenary of the Northern School of Music" supported by the National Lottery Heritage Fund.
